California State Polytechnic University, Pomona Strategic Communications Records, 1951-2009
Collection context
Summary
- Creators:
- California State Polytechnic University, Pomona. Strategic Communications
- Abstract:
- The collection contains press releases and news clippings from California State Polytechnic University, Pomona, Strategic Communications about university events and activities; university faculty, staff, and alumni; and the university's Arabian horses.
- Extent:
- 33.29 Linear Feet (73 boxes)

Background
- Scope and content:
-
The collection contains press releases and news clippings about university events and activities; university faculty, staff, students, and alumni; and the university's Arabian horses. The materials date back to when the university was known as Cal Poly Kellogg-Voorhis and was a southern unit of Cal Poly San Luis Obispo.
- Biographical / historical:
-
Strategic Communications is the central communications office of Cal Poly Pomona. It serves as the main media contact for the university and also writes and distributes press releases to members of the media. The office also manages the university's branding and its social media accounts.
The office dates back to the early days of the university when it was known as California Polytechnic College, Kellogg-Voorhis. In the 1951-1952 academic year, Kenneth Young was appointed as head of public relations for what was then known as the "New Bureau" for the Kellogg-Voorhis campus. Other names for the office over the years have included the Office of Information Services, Cal Poly Pomona News and Publications, Office of News and Publications, and the Office of Public Affairs.
